Resolution Bandwidth (RBW) Switching Uncertainty

The following test can be used to verify that the MS2781B is within its RBW Switching uncertainty
specifications.

Test Setup

Connect the equipment as shown in the figure below:

Test Procedure

1. Set up the instruments as shown in Figure 5-57. Turn on both the MS2781B Signal Analyzer and

the MG369XB Signal Generator and allow them to warm up for one hour.

2. Press the Preset key on the MS2781B to reset the instrument to factory default state.
3. Set the output level of the MG369XB to 0 dBm.
4. Set the output frequency of the MG369XB to 100 MHz CW.
5. Set up the MS2781B as follows:

a. Center Frequency: 100 MHz
b. Reference Level: 0 dBm
c. Attenuation: Auto
d. VBW: Auto
e. Sweep Time: Auto
f. Sweep Time Coupling: Accy

6. Set the RBW to 30 kHz and the frequency Span to 10 kHz on the MS2781B.
7. Set the MS2781B to Single Sweep mode and press the Sweep button on the Sweep menu.
8. Turn on Marker 1 and set Marker to Peak.
9. Record the marker level readout value on the display in Table 5-12.

10. Set the RBW and frequency span on the MS2781B to the first settings in Table 5-12.
11. Press the Sweep button on the Sweep menu on the MS2781B.
12. Set the Marker to Peak.
